As the temperatures drop outside, many of us rely on central heating systems to keep our homes warm and cozy. A crucial component of these systems is the central heating pump, responsible for circulating hot water throughout the house. However, one feature that often goes unnoticed but plays a significant role in improving the efficiency of central heating systems is the pump overrun timer.
The central heating pump overrun timer is a device that controls the duration for which the pump continues to run after the boiler has switched off. This feature ensures that the residual heat in the system is effectively distributed throughout the house, even after the boiler has stopped working. By keeping the pump running for a set period after the heating cycle, the overrun timer helps prevent the build-up of heat in the boiler, enhancing its efficiency and reducing energy costs.
So how does the central heating pump overrun timer work? Typically, the timer is integrated into the central heating system’s control panel and is programmed to operate for a specific duration. Once the boiler reaches the desired temperature and shuts off, the timer activates the pump to continue circulating the heated water for the set period. This ensures that all radiators receive an equal distribution of heat, eliminating cold spots and providing consistent warmth throughout the house.
